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: SDEC31

Package: Scheduling

Routine: SDEC31


Information

SDEC31 ;ALB/SAT,PC - VISTA SCHEDULING RPCS ;Jul 23, 2021@15:22

Source Information

Source file <SDEC31.m>

Call Graph

Call Graph

Call Graph Total: 13

Package Total Call Graph
Scheduling 8 ($$HANDLE,AFTER,BEFORE,EVT)^SDAMEVT  NOSHOW^SDCNSLT  EN^SDCODEL  REQSET^SDEC07A  $$FIND^SDEC25  $$NETTOFM^SDECDATE  RECREQ^SDECRECREQ  $$SCIEN^SDECU2  
VA FileMan 3 YMD^%DTC  (FILE,UPDATE)^DIE  $$GET1^DIQ  
Kernel 2 ^%ZTER  $$NOW^XLFDT  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 5

Package Total Caller Graph
Scheduling 4 SDCCRSEN1  SDEC  SDEC NOSHOW APPOINTMENT  SDN  
Kernel 1 ^ORD(101  

Entry Points

Name Comments DBIA/ICR reference
NOSHOW(SDECY,SDECAPTID,SDECNS,USERIEN,SDECDATE)
  • ICR #7074
    • Status: Active
    • Usage: Controlled Subscription
    APNOSHO(SDECZ,SDCL,DFN,SDT,SDECNS,USERIEN,SDECCDT,SDAPID)
    SDECNOS(SDECAPTID,SDECNS,USERIEN,SDECDATE) ;
    NOSEVT(SDECPAT,SDECSTART,SDECSC) ;EP Called by SDEC NOSHOW APPOINTMENT event
    NOSEVT1(SDECRES,SDECSTART,SDECPAT,SDECSTAT) ;
    NOSEVT3(SDECRES) ;
    ERR(SDECERID,ERRTXT) ;Error processing
    ETRAP ;EP Error trap entry
    IMHERE(SDECRES) ;I'm Here

    External References

    Name Field # of Occurrence
    YMD^%DTC APNOSHO+6
    ^%ZTER ETRAP+1
    FILE^DIE NOSHOW+55, SDECNOS+8
    UPDATE^DIE APNOSHO+18
    $$GET1^DIQ NOSHOW+84, NOSHOW+86, NOSHOW+87, NOSHOW+88, NOSHOW+89, NOSHOW+90, APNOSHO+20
    $$HANDLE^SDAMEVT NOSHOW+66
    AFTER^SDAMEVT NOSHOW+93
    BEFORE^SDAMEVT NOSHOW+67
    EVT^SDAMEVT NOSHOW+97
    NOSHOW^SDCNSLT APNOSHO+23
    EN^SDCODEL NOSHOW+78
    REQSET^SDEC07A NOSHOW+91
    $$FIND^SDEC25 NOSHOW+66
    $$NETTOFM^SDECDATE NOSHOW+39
    RECREQ^SDECRECREQ APNOSHO+26
    $$SCIEN^SDECU2 APNOSHO+22
    $$NOW^XLFDT NOSHOW+40

    FileMan Files Accessed Via FileMan Db Call

    FileNo Call Tags
    ^SDEC(409.84 - [#409.84] GET1^DIQ

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^DPT - [#2] NOSHOW+77
    ^SC - [#44] NOSHOW+64
    ^SDEC(409.831 - [#409.831] NOSHOW+61, NOSEVT+11, NOSEVT3+5
    ^SDEC(409.84 - [#409.84] NOSHOW+23, NOSHOW+43, NOSHOW+49, NOSEVT1+7, NOSEVT1+8, NOSEVT1+9
    ^TMP("SDEC" NOSHOW+17!, NOSHOW+19*, NOSHOW+100*, NOSHOW+102*, ERR+3*, ERR+5*
    ^VA(200 - [#200] NOSHOW+30

    Label References

    Name Line Occurrences
    $$NOSEVT1 NOSEVT+11
    APNOSHO NOSHOW+73
    ERR NOSHOW+22, NOSHOW+23, NOSHOW+27, NOSHOW+60, NOSHOW+61, NOSHOW+63, NOSHOW+64, NOSHOW+72, NOSHOW+74, ETRAP+4
    NOSEVT3 NOSEVT+12
    SDECNOS NOSHOW+71, NOSEVT1+11

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    %DT NOSHOW+13~
    %H APNOSHO+4~, APNOSHO+6*
    CONS NOSHOW+12~, NOSHOW+86*
    CONSULTIEN NOSHOW+12~, NOSHOW+86*, NOSHOW+91
    DATETIME NOSHOW+12~, NOSHOW+89*, NOSHOW+91
    DFN NOSHOW+12~, NOSHOW+45*, NOSHOW+66, NOSHOW+67, NOSHOW+73, NOSHOW+77, NOSHOW+93, APNOSHO~, APNOSHO+8, APNOSHO+22
    , APNOSHO+23
    DUZ NOSHOW+31
    ERRTXT ERR~, ERR+3
    FDA NOSHOW+55!
    FDA( NOSHOW+52*, NOSHOW+54*
    IEN APNOSHO+5~, APNOSHO+22*, APNOSHO+23
    NOTE NOSHOW+12~, NOSHOW+88*, NOSHOW+91
    PROVIDER NOSHOW+12~, NOSHOW+87*, NOSHOW+91
    REQIEN NOSHOW+13~, NOSHOW+50*, NOSHOW+52, NOSHOW+54
    REQNODE NOSHOW+13~, NOSHOW+49*, NOSHOW+50
    REQSET NOSHOW+12~
    REQTYPE NOSHOW+12~, NOSHOW+84*, NOSHOW+85
    RESOURCE NOSHOW+12~, NOSHOW+90*, NOSHOW+91
    SDAPID APNOSHO~, APNOSHO+20
    SDATA NOSHOW+58~, NOSHOW+66*, NOSHOW+67, NOSHOW+93, NOSHOW+97
    SDCIHDL NOSHOW+58~, NOSHOW+66*, NOSHOW+67, NOSHOW+93, NOSHOW+97
    SDCL APNOSHO~, APNOSHO+22, APNOSHO+23
    SDDA NOSHOW+58~, NOSHOW+66*, NOSHOW+67, NOSHOW+93
    SDECAPPT NOSEVT1+4~, NOSEVT1+8*, NOSEVT1+9, NOSEVT1+11
    SDECAPTID NOSHOW~, NOSHOW+22, NOSHOW+23, NOSHOW+43, NOSHOW+49, NOSHOW+71, NOSHOW+73, NOSHOW+84, NOSHOW+86, NOSHOW+87
    , NOSHOW+88, NOSHOW+89, NOSHOW+90, APNOSHO+26, SDECNOS~, SDECNOS+3
    SDECC APNOSHO+4~
    SDECCDT APNOSHO~, APNOSHO+12
    SDECDATE NOSHOW~, NOSHOW+37*, NOSHOW+39*, NOSHOW+40*, NOSHOW+71, NOSHOW+73, SDECNOS~, SDECNOS+5
    SDECERID ERR~, ERR+3
    SDECERR NOSHOW+12~, NOSHOW+74*
    SDECFOUND NOSEVT+7~, NOSEVT+10*, NOSEVT+11*, NOSEVT+12, NOSEVT1+4~, NOSEVT1+5*, NOSEVT1+6, NOSEVT1+7, NOSEVT1+8, NOSEVT1+10*
    , NOSEVT1+11, NOSEVT1+12
    SDECI NOSHOW+12~, NOSHOW+16*, NOSHOW+19, NOSHOW+20*, NOSHOW+99*, NOSHOW+100, NOSHOW+101*, NOSHOW+102, ERR+1*, ERR+2*
    , ERR+3, ERR+4*, ERR+5, ETRAP+2~*, ETRAP+3*
    SDECID NOSHOW+12~
    SDECIEN APNOSHO+4~, APNOSHO+17!
    SDECIENS NOSHOW+12~, APNOSHO+5~, APNOSHO+8*, APNOSHO+10, APNOSHO+11, APNOSHO+12, APNOSHO+14, APNOSHO+15, APNOSHO+16, SDECNOS+2~
    , SDECNOS+3*, SDECNOS+4, SDECNOS+5, SDECNOS+6, SDECNOS+7
    SDECMSG NOSHOW+12~, NOSHOW+72*, APNOSHO+5~
    SDECMSG("DIERR" NOSHOW+72, APNOSHO+19
    SDECNOD NOSHOW+12~, NOSHOW+43*, NOSHOW+45, NOSHOW+46, NOSHOW+59, NOSHOW+61*, NOSHOW+62, NOSEVT1+9*, NOSEVT1+10
    SDECNOEV NOSHOW+13~, NOSHOW+14*, NOSEVT+4
    SDECNS NOSHOW~, NOSHOW+25*, NOSHOW+26*, NOSHOW+27, NOSHOW+51, NOSHOW+53, NOSHOW+71, NOSHOW+73, NOSHOW+85, APNOSHO~
    , APNOSHO+9, SDECNOS~, SDECNOS+4, SDECNOS+5, SDECNOS+6, SDECNOS+7
    SDECOE NOSHOW+13~, NOSHOW+77*, NOSHOW+78
    SDECPAT NOSEVT~, NOSEVT+11, NOSEVT1~, NOSEVT1+10
    SDECR1 NOSHOW+58~, NOSHOW+59*, NOSHOW+60, NOSHOW+61
    SDECRES NOSEVT+7~, NOSEVT+11*, NOSEVT+12, NOSEVT1~, NOSEVT1+6, NOSEVT1+7, NOSEVT1+8, NOSEVT3~, NOSEVT3+5, IMHERE~
    , IMHERE+5*
    SDECRESN NOSEVT3+4~, NOSEVT3+5*, NOSEVT3+6, NOSEVT3+7*
    SDECSC NOSEVT~, NOSEVT+5, NOSEVT+11
    SDECSC1 NOSHOW+58~, NOSHOW+62*, NOSHOW+63, NOSHOW+64, NOSHOW+66, NOSHOW+67, NOSHOW+73, NOSHOW+93
    SDECSTART NOSHOW+12~, NOSHOW+46*, NOSHOW+66, NOSHOW+67, NOSHOW+73, NOSHOW+77, NOSHOW+93, NOSEVT~, NOSEVT+11, NOSEVT1~
    , NOSEVT1+7, NOSEVT1+8
    SDECSTAT NOSEVT+7~, NOSEVT+8*, NOSEVT+11, NOSEVT1~, NOSEVT1+11
    SDECY NOSHOW~, NOSHOW+18*, APNOSHO+26
    SDECZ NOSHOW+12~, NOSHOW+73, NOSHOW+74, APNOSHO~, APNOSHO+19*
    SDFDA NOSHOW+12~, APNOSHO+5~, SDECNOS+2~
    SDFDA( APNOSHO+10*, APNOSHO+11*, APNOSHO+12*, APNOSHO+14*, APNOSHO+15*, APNOSHO+16*, SDECNOS+4*, SDECNOS+5*, SDECNOS+6*, SDECNOS+7*
    SDRTYP APNOSHO+4~, APNOSHO+20*, APNOSHO+21, APNOSHO+23, APNOSHO+26
    SDT APNOSHO~, APNOSHO+8, APNOSHO+22, APNOSHO+23
    U NOSHOW+45, NOSHOW+46, NOSHOW+59, NOSHOW+62, NOSHOW+66, NOSEVT1+10
    USERIEN NOSHOW~, NOSHOW+29*, NOSHOW+30*, NOSHOW+31*, NOSHOW+71, NOSHOW+73, APNOSHO~, APNOSHO+11, SDECNOS~, SDECNOS+6
    X NOSHOW+13~
    Y NOSHOW+13~
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All